Over this winter its taint emerges: the sensitive and the weak feel it first. IT IS OCTOBER 1928. New fiction and theatrical releases offer scenes of upheaval and confusion that never reach a climax. Detailed advice on options for involving the player characters is provided.. Artists work is strangely influenced, and they mine this vein of creativity. Others feel new lines of communication opening; some claim God is talking to them. There are those who engage in different pursuits who would see an inhuman power come to Earth such that it would make mundane activity seem like a last twitch before dying. The people busy themselves with concerns of politics and government, finance and production, work and recreation. London is the capital of an empire covering a quarter of the globe and governing one quarter of the human race. Many exhibitions this season feature similar images: a social gathering gripped by repressed panic; a lake or marsh cloaked in mist; a presence just off-canvas.
